Intergraph CADWorx 2010 Compatible with AutoCAD 2011

HUNTSVILLE, AL, Apr 16, 2010 - Intergraph  CADWorx 2010, the newest version of its plant design solution for smaller projects, is now compatible with AutoCAD 2011, the latest AutoCAD release from Autodesk (NASDAQ GS: ADSK)  to offer users the improved capabilities of  both software editions.

CADWorx 2010 builds on current capabilities and performance-enhancing features including a parametric pipe support modeler for user-defined intelligent pipe supports, an ISOGEN version 9.3 update, new steel shapes, import and export capabilities for CIS/2 format files, and features that allow structural steel models to be created from project databases.

Other CADWorx 2010 features include, for Intergraph CADWorx Equipment, an ANSI flange look-up table and an insulation feature; for Intergraph CADWorx P&ID Professional, improved process and instrumentation diagramming capabilities, such as tools to selectively match database values from selected components, and capabilities to identify which values are to be inherited from process lines during component selection.

The Intergraph CADWorx Plant Design Suite for process plant design offers intelligent drawing-to-database connectivity, advanced levels of design automation and easy-to-use design tools. Because of these distinct advantages, EPC firms and owner operators in the process, power, water treatment, pharmaceutical, food and beverage and semiconductor industries have rapidly adopted it.

CADWorx also offers the industry’s first and only true bi-directional links between CAD and engineering analysis tools, linking CADWorx with Intergraph’s industry-leading pipe stress analysis program, Intergraph CAESAR II and pressure vessel and exchanger analysis program Intergraph PV EliteTM.

About Intergraph

Intergraph is the leading global provider of engineering and geospatial software that enables customers to visualize complex data. Businesses and governments in more than 60 countries rely on Intergraph’s industry-specific software to organize vast amounts of data into understandable visual representations and actionable intelligence. Intergraph’s software and services empower customers to build and operate more efficient plants and ships, create intelligent maps, and protect critical infrastructure and millions of people around the world.

Intergraph operates through two divisions: Process, Power & Marine (PP&M) and Security, Government & Infrastructure (SG&I).  Intergraph PP&M provides enterprise engineering software for the design, construction and operation of plants, ships and offshore facilities. Intergraph SG&I provides geospatially-powered solutions to the defense and intelligence, public safety and security, government, transportation, photogrammetry, utilities, and communications industries.
